While searching for "top audio" tracks online is common, Sudarshan Kriya is a potent technique that should initially be learned through an workshop. The rhythmic breathing can trigger emotional releases, and having a trained teacher ensures you navigate the process safely and effectively. Once learned, using an authorized audio track for your daily 20-40-40 practice is a great way to maintain the habit. Conclusion
